Linear Regression In this tutorial we will explore fitting Linear Regression models using stata . We will also cover ways of re-expressing variables in a data set if the conditions for Linear Regression aren t satisfied. We will be working with the data set discussed in examples on page 210 of the textbook. The data set consists of three variables waist (waist size in inches), weight (weight in pounds) and fat (body fat in %) measured on 20 male subjects. To access the data type: use ~martin/W1111/Data/Body_fat in the command window. To create a scatter plot for the variables fat and waist type: scatter fat waist This gives rise to the following plot: 010203040fat30354045waist Studying the plot, the association between the variables appears to be strong, Linear and positive. As the scatter plot indicates a Linear relationship between the variables we decide to find the least-squares Regression line.
